Seven times world champion: Lewis Hamilton takes fifth Spanish Grand Prix win in a row

Formula One F1 - Spanish Grand Prix -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ya, Barcelona, Spain - May 9, 2021. Mercedes' Lewis Hamilton celebrates after winning the race. [Pool via REUTERS/Lars Baron]

Seven times world champion Lewis Hamilton hunted down "sitting duck" Max Verstappen to win the Spanish Grand Prix for a record-equalling fifth year in a row on Sunday and go 14 points clear at the top.

The Briton's 98th victory, from his 100th pole, was his third in four races and he and Mercedes played the strategy to perfection after Red Bull's Verstappen had muscled into the lead at the first corner.
